# Connect Finerd to ChatGPT

> Add Finerd to ChatGPT as a developer-mode MCP app.

> Add Finerd to ChatGPT as a developer-mode MCP app. The server URL is `https://api.finerd.ai/mcp`.

## Before you start

* A ChatGPT **Plus**, **Pro**, **Business**, or **Enterprise** plan — custom MCP apps require **developer mode**.
* Use **ChatGPT on the web** ([chatgpt.com](https://chatgpt.com)); custom apps can't be added in the mobile app.

## Turn on developer mode

1. Open **Settings → Security and login**.
2. Turn on **Developer mode**.

<Note>
  Labels vary by plan and interface version. If it isn't under **Security and login**, check **Settings → Apps → Advanced settings** or, on Business/Enterprise, **Workspace settings → Permissions & Roles → Connected data**.
</Note>

## Connect

1. Open **Settings → Plugins** (or go to [chatgpt.com/plugins](https://chatgpt.com/plugins)).
2. Click the **+** button and choose to create a developer-mode app.
3. **Name:** `Finerd`
4. **MCP server URL:** `https://api.finerd.ai/mcp`
5. Click **Create**, then sign in with your Finerd account and choose your access level — **Read-only** or **Read & Write**.
6. Open a new chat and click **+** next to the message box to enable the **Finerd** app for that chat.
